Skip to main content
bustimes.org
Map
Search
Home
London
Greater London
Sutton
London
Cheam
Cheam South Drive (->S)
Map
Street View
57606
490012275S
Next departures
To
Expected
S2
St Helier Station
LG73FPL
20:09
S2
St Helier Station
LG73FPC
20:29
Bus services
S2
Epsom - Ewell East Station - Sutton Station - Edinburgh Road - St Helier Station
London General
Nearby stops
Map
->N
S2